Ordinals
alpha
Address 37DdCVcjzhNCD4dSUqBtpuHJWfXKKgKSSq
sat balance
32180
runes balances
outputs
86a7f70e78046fe733639a812a679e53b246a59fbb043a631a17417554b8689a:0